Incident
Keeper Dennis O'Brien was struck and killed by a train while searching for two escaped prisoners.
Keeper O'Brien had spent the day at the Bluff Point train station, looking for two inmates who had escaped the previous night from the state prison at Dannemora.
At approximately 1745 hours, Keeper O'Brien walked across the tracks to talk to someone on a freight train. Due to the cold weather, Keeper O'Brien had his collar pulled up and did not hear the approaching train, or a train brakeman calling out to him.
The train struck and instantly killed Keeper O'Brien.
Keeper O'Brien was assigned to the Clinton Correctional Facility.

Survivors
He was survived by his wife and seven children.
